Uncasing ceremony welcomes ERMC to Sembach
The relocation of the Europe Regional Medical Command from Heidelberg to the KMC became official during an uncasing ceremony April 24 on Sembach Kaserne.

Baumholder stood up a new data network recently that increases the speed and efficiency of network users in Baumholder. The project upgraded and expanded the voice and data communication systems for the entire installation and brought the quartermaster and clinic areas onto the fiber network.
